Orto sul Colle dell'Infinito
Description
A few steps from the house of Giacomo Leopardi, the Infinite Hill is the garden of an ancient monastery and the site where Leopardi set his famous poem "The Infinite" in 1819. Following a long restorantion of FAI, thanks also to the special contribution of Marche Region, it is possible to stroll around and take a seat in this place enjoing a unique beautiful view on the region landscape. The vegetable garden is the end-point of what amounts to a "guided tour" inside the poem - a tour that invites the visitor, through immersive projections and engaging experiences, to rediscover the meaning of the few short lines, masterpieces of Italian Culture.
